High priced yardings at cattle sale

09/08/2025 by The Coonamble Times

Coonamble Associated Agents yarded 1200 good quality cattle last Wednesday 30 July.

It was probably one of the dearest sales for many years.

The best of the cows made up to 445 cents, heavy steers up to $4.90, and feeder heifers $4.65 cents.

Parkins Family from Lightning Ridge sold Santa cross cows at 415 cents 582kg $2417.

They also sold Hereford cross heifers 420 cents 552 kg $2321.

Ashford Ag sold Angus heifers 443 cents 441 kg $1955.

The Single family offered speckle park steers 455 cents 443 kg $2018.

John and Sally Stratton sold Angus steers 485 cents 566 kg $2750.

Adam Robinson presented Santa cross cows 423 cents 608 kg $2574.

Joe and Tanya Smith sold Angus heifers 449 cents 515 kg $2313.

L&J Trindall sold Angus heifers 460 cents 377 kg $1734.

Urungie Partnership presented Charolais steers 456 cents 496 kg $2262.

Brolga Partnership offered Angus cows 435 cents 806 kg $3507.

Elders were pleased to market cows for the following clients; Outwest Angus stud, Benah Partnership and Gidgenbar Grazing all recorded the same top price $4.40/kg to Gathercole, David Tudor the buyer in operation.

These cows returned $3237.00, $3553.00 and $3245.00 a fantastic result and equal to any other market for the week.

Our next sale is sale is scheduled for 13 August.

By David Thompson (Halcroft & Bennett) and
Matt Prentice (Elders)
